If you appreciate New England and its slow pace, cute small towns, lighthouses, historic war sights, and miles of beaches and coastline, then you will appreciate this nautical themed US half marathon! Run through this bay of Portland and enjoy 13 miles of boating sights, colonial architecture, a cobble-stoned finish, and panoramic expanses of New England waterfront! Montana has a LOT of untouched expanses, and on these 13 miles, you can experience a glimpse of the best of Montana, in one of its beloved small towns with strong western roots. This rural course parallels the Bitterroot River, passing through serene Montana countryside, to finish in Missoula, whose local residents do a fantastic job of offering support to its runners!

Best For : history buffs, Americana, high energy. This high energy course embraces its namesake, Route 66, with two separate sections of running on this iconic roadway!
Though Oklahoma may be known as a relatively flat state, this course is surprisingly hilly, so be ready! Spectator and crowd support is one of the best aspects of this US half marathon, so embrace the high energy of this race!

Follow this course through the streets of Nashville, filled with the sights and on course sounds of country music and honky tonk, for a finish at the home of the Tennessee Titans!
